Product Description
2,4-Dinitrophenyl Hydrazine 97% For Synthesis is a high-grade chemical reagent with a purity of 97%. This odorless crystalline solid powder, classified as a poisonous substance, is typically used in laboratory settings for organic synthesis. With a molecular formula of C6H6N4O4 and a molecular weight of 198.14 g/mol, this compound has a neutral to slightly acidic pH level. It is a key reagent for identifying aldehydes and ketones in qualitative analysis due to its solubility in ethanol and methanol and slightly soluble in water. Stored in a cool, dry place away from ignition sources, this chemical decomposes before boiling and has a melting point range of 198-202C.
